    Deb H.

    5 stars for service 4 stars for food like their burgers 4 stars for their old-timey ambiance 2 stars for their soft serve ice cream -the taste for me is 1 star. I LOVE soft serve and had loved the old Mariposa Frost Shop and Robert's Frosty in Coarsegold - both of which have had delicious tasting chocolate and vanilla soft serve -Unfortunately, Frosty in this more northern mountain community does NOT use the same soft serve. The soft serve ice cream they use here is chalky tasting and severely lacking in flavor. My chocolate did not taste chocolatey at all. Which is a shame considering the portion sizes are GIGANTIC! (Hence the bonus star for their generosity) I ordered a medium and it was as if they gave me a XXXL triple extra large! Literally the ice cream cone was at least 12" tall, actually slightly larger than a ruler when you include the cone! That would have been amazing if it tasted good, but sadly because it tasted so bad, I threw the majority away. Sad!! So come here for their food and old-timely ambiance but AVOID their soft serve ice cream (unless you don't care about your 'taste to calorie ratio' and will just eat any ol type of sweets)

    Nanci-Nanciele M.

    This place is an iconic landmark in Jamestown. Their prices are on the higher end but the portions are very generous! I got a small swirled chocolate and vanilla frosty for about $4.00. That's a great deal! It's the other food that is overpriced in my opinion. $10 for a hamburger for example. Not a combo meal, just the hamburger. This was a perfect treat as it was over 100 degrees today and this hit the spot! I highly recommend this place for it's frosty! If your in the area you must stop by for a frosty. I didn't get a milkshake but saw others who did. $5 for small (about 12-14 ounces) and $7 for a large (about 22-26 ounces). They looked good too! I didn't see anyone eating the food though I did see one couple get a bag of food to go.
